Chocolate Chip Cookie Pie
This Chocolate Chip Cookie Pie is a delightful twist on classic cookies, offering a gooey, chocolate-filled center encased in a perfectly baked crust. It's a dairy-free dessert that satisfies your sweet tooth while being simple to prepare.

30 minutes
Difficulty: Easy
American
300 kcal
Ingredients
- Almond flour - 120 grams
- Coconut sugar - 50 grams
- Baking soda - 1 teaspoon
- Salt - 1/4 teaspoon
- Coconut oil - 60 grams, melted
- Vanilla extract - 1 teaspoon
- Maple syrup - 2 tablespoons
- Dairy-free chocolate chips - 80 grams
Steps
- Preheat the oven to 180°C (350°F) and grease a small pie dish.
- In a mixing bowl, combine almond flour, coconut sugar, baking soda, and salt.
- In another bowl, whisk together melted coconut oil, vanilla extract, and maple syrup until smooth.
-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and mix until combined.
- Fold in the dairy-free chocolate chips until evenly distributed.
- Transfer the mixture to the prepared pie dish, spreading it evenly.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es, or until the edges are golden and the center is set.
- Allow to cool for a few minutes before slicing and serving warm.
